Samsung Solve For Tomorrow Names India’s Top 40 Young Innovators

Samsung India today announced the Top 40 semi-finalist teams of Samsung Solve for Tomorrow, its flagship youth innovation programme that gives young people a platform to identify challenges around them and turn their ideas into solutions through mentorship, technology, prototyping and hands-on learning.

Now in its fifth edition in India in 2026, Samsung Solve for Tomorrow is open to young people aged 14 to 22 and is designed to nurture problem-solving and innovation among the country’s next generation.

The Top 40 represent 15 states and 26 cities, with more than half of the teams coming from Tier 2 and Tier 3 India. Young innovators from Varanasi, Coimbatore, Guntur, Amritsar, Sundargarh and Rajkot have made it to the national semi-finals alongside teams from major technology and education hubs.

The shortlist comprises 10 teams each across the four themes of Samsung Solve for Tomorrow 2026 – AI Living for India, Health and Education, Environmental Sustainability, and Sport & Tech.

The semi-finalists are working on ideas ranging from AI tools that could make financial and essential information more accessible to solutions for agricultural residue, assistive technologies for people with disabilities, affordable healthcare and education tools, and technologies designed to make sport more inclusive.

Among the Top 40 is AIRMED from Guntur, Andhra Pradesh, which is exploring how AI could help built about India as a global healthcare destination. AIRMED wants to connect overseas patients with Indian hospitals.

Code Blooded from Sundargarh, Odisha uses specialised AI to identify sporting talent among para-athletes in smaller cities and rural areas.

AcoustiNode Systems from Thrissur, Kerala addresses dam management through better hydrological intelligence, with the aim of reducing poorly informed reservoir releases and improving flood, irrigation and power-management decisions.

QuantHunt from Raebareli, Uttar Pradesh tackles the emerging cybersecurity threats, where encrypted data stolen today could potentially be decrypted as computing capabilities advance.

Other teams are developing technology to help visually-impaired swimmers train more independently, an AI companion aimed at improving access to education for visually impaired students, a solution that can turn existing classroom projectors into interactive learning platforms, and technology designed to convert biomass into clean energy and useful carbon resources.

From Ideas to Prototypes

The Top 40 will now enter an intensive phase of Samsung Solve for Tomorrow designed to help them develop and strengthen their ideas.

An Innovation Bootcamp, scheduled to begin in September, will give participants exposure to Samsung’s innovation ecosystem, including visits to Samsung R&D centres in Bengaluru, Delhi and Noida, as well as its Southwest Asia headquarters.

The teams will subsequently undergo intensive training and mentoring with FITT, IIT Delhi, receiving guidance on prototyping, problem-solving and developing their ideas for real-world application. Alumni from previous editions of Samsung Solve for Tomorrow will also participate in the mentoring journey, allowing participants to learn from young innovators who have previously gone through the programme.

The semi-final stage will culminate in a National Pitch Event, where the teams will present their solutions before a Samsung jury. Twenty finalist teams will advance to the last stage of the competition.

Awards and Support

Top 40 teams will receive a cumulative ₹8 lakh for prototype development, while each team member will receive a Samsung laptop.

The Top 20 teams will receive a cumulative ₹20 lakh for prototype enhancement, along with the latest Samsung Galaxy Z Flip smartphone for each team member.

At the culmination of Samsung Solve for Tomorrow 2026, the Top 4 winning teams will receive a cumulative grant of ₹2 crore from Samsung for incubation at IIT Delhi, helping them further develop and scale their solutions.

The programme will also recognize participants through special awards at the Grand Finale, including the Digital Impact Award of ₹50,000 and 2 Community Choice Awards of ₹1 lakh each.

Five Years of Taking Innovation Across India

Samsung Solve for Tomorrow was launched in India in 2022 to give young people a platform to identify problems that matter to them and develop ideas into solutions through mentorship, technology and hands-on learning.

Several youth-led startups have been incorporated through the programme since 2022. Over the past four years, Samsung has invested in nurturing young innovation through ₹2 crore in incubation grants at IIT Delhi and over ₹3 crore in cash prizes and technology products, providing emerging innovators with the resources and support to turn ideas into solutions.

Now in its fifth edition, the programme has progressively expanded its reach beyond India’s largest cities. Ahead of the Top 100 selection this year, Samsung conducted 184 Design Thinking Workshops across 135 cities, taking innovation and problem-solving directly to young people across the country.

As Samsung celebrates 30 years in India, Solve for Tomorrow reflects the company’s long-term commitment to supporting young people and strengthening India’s innovation ecosystem.

Globally, Samsung Solve for Tomorrow was launched in the United States in 2010 and has since expanded to 68 countries, engaging more than 3 million young people worldwide. The programme is part of Samsung Electronics’ global CSR vision, “Together for Tomorrow! Enabling People.” 

HDFC Bank Launches ‘Vigil Aunty Says - Laziness Saves’, A Campaign For Fraud Awareness

* India’s top stand-up comedians come together with Vigil Aunty on JioHotstar

Ahead of the country’s 80th Independence Day, HDFC Bank, India’s leading private sector bank, today announced the launch of ‘Vigil Aunty Says - Laziness Saves’, a fraud awareness campaign designed to encourage customers to pause before making impulsive decisions while transacting digitally. The campaign brings together some of India's most noted stand-up comedians along with Vigil Aunty, the Bank’s social media influencer on digital frauds, to deliver an important message: “When it comes to fraud, taking a pause can actually save you”.

‘Vigil Aunty Says - Laziness Saves’, a seven-episode comedy special, will start streaming exclusively on JioHotstar starting 15th August, 2026. The campaign addresses a common phenomenon across all types of digital frauds: fraudsters thrive on urgency. Whether it is a fake OTP request, a phishing link, or a digital arrest fraud, they want people to react instantly. ‘Vigil Aunty Says - Laziness Saves’ aims to spread simple fraud prevention habits across the country and encourage people to pause before reacting in a hurry. It positions ‘doing nothing’ as the smartest move when faced with a suspicious request. Turkish Airlines Strengthens Its China Network With Chengdu

Turkish Airlines, the airline that flies to more countries than any other, will launch scheduled flights to Chengdu, capital of Sichuan Province, as of 11 November 2026. Following Beijing, Shanghai, and Guangzhou, Chengdu will become the fourth destination on the Mainland China served by the flag carrier.

Home to more than 21 million people, Chengdu is one of China's most prominent metropolitan centres. The city serves as a major hub for trade, logistics, and finance, hosting numerous multinational companies operating in strategic industries such as electronics, automotive, aviation, biotechnology, and artificial intelligence.

Recognized by UNESCO as a “City of Gastronomy”, Chengdu attracts millions of visitors every year with its world-renowned Sichuan cuisine, as well as the Chengdu Research Base of Giant Panda Breeding, a natural habitat and conversation center for giant pandas.

Turkish Airlines will operate three weekly flights on the Istanbul–Chengdu route on Wednesdays, Fridays, and Sundays, while return flights from Chengdu to Istanbul will operate on Mondays, Thursdays, and Saturdays. The new route will provide a direct connection between Chengdu, Türkiye, and Turkish Airlines' extensive global network.

To mark the launch of the new route, Turkish Airlines is offering special fares starting from USD 540 in Economy Class and USD 1,991 in Business Class for travel between Istanbul and Chengdu. Fares are available on Turkish Airlines’ official website and may vary at sales offices and travel agencies.

Schedule details:

Turkish Airlines will operate its Istanbul–Chengdu flights to Chengdu Tianfu International Airport three times per week using Boeing 787-9 Dreamliner aircraft, configured with a total capacity of 300 seats, including 30 Business Class and 270 Economy Class seats.

RONIN FC 3 Brings International MMA To Bengaluru, Fuses Global Competition With India’s Martial Heritage

* 146 athletes from five nations compete in third edition; 13 MMA bouts and a 45-minute Kalaripayattu showcase mark a landmark Independence Day fight night

Bengaluru witnessed a landmark evening for Indian combat sports as RONIN FC 3 – The Legacy Awakens brought international mixed martial arts to the city, with 146 athletes from India, Nepal, Russia, Kazakhstan and Kyrgyzstan competing at the Koramangala Indoor Stadium on Saturday. Staged on Independence Day, the event brought together high-level international competition and a celebration of India’s rich martial arts heritage.

Organised by Sinhoi Advisory Services Pvt. Ltd. in association with the All India Mixed Martial Arts Federation (AIMMAF), the third edition of RONIN FC featured 13 MMA bouts, comprising six preliminary contests and seven professional fights. The event drew a capacity audience, further reinforcing Bengaluru’s growing prominence as a destination for international combat sports.

Adding a distinct Indian identity to the fight night was a 45-minute Kalaripayattu showcase by Agastham Kalari. Integrated into the main programme, the performance brought the discipline, movement and heritage of the traditional martial art to an audience witnessing contemporary MMA competition. The showcase reflected the event’s central theme of connecting India’s martial legacy with the global evolution of combat sports.

The build-up to RONIN FC 3 began on August 14 with India’s first ever fight-week face-off at The Quad by BLR, Terminal 1, Kempegowda International Airport. The session featured official weigh-ins and head-to-head face-offs between the fighters, giving invited media and guests an early look at the matchups ahead of the main event.

The fight night on August 15 featured six preliminary bouts, followed by the Kalaripayattu showcase and seven professional contests. Fighters from across India competed alongside athletes from Nepal, Russia, Kazakhstan and Kyrgyzstan, reflecting RONIN FC’s ambition to create a platform where Indian talent can compete alongside fighters from established and emerging MMA markets.

The night also saw standout performances across the fight card, with Shusmita of Nepal defeating Shalu Sharma, Ashish Rawat defeating Manoj Ramjali, Dipanjali of Kolkata defeating Lija of Kerala, and Rohit of Mumbai defeating Pankaj Mehra of Delhi.
